What Are Traffic Violations?
Definition of Traffic Violations
Traffic violations refer to breaches of laws that govern vehicle operation and road usage. These can range from minor infractions like speeding to serious offenses such as driving under the influence (DUI). Understanding these violations is crucial when assessing liability in an accident.
Types of Traffic Violations
Minor Infractions: These include speeding tickets, running stop signs, or failing to signal. Major Offenses: These encompass DUI, reckless driving, and hit-and-run incidents. Administrative Violations: Such as driving without a license or insurance.Statistical Overview

How Do Traffic Violations Affect Liability?
Establishing Fault in an Accident
In many personal injury cases arising from car accidents, determining fault is crucial. If one party has committed a traffic violation at the time of the incident, it may be easier to establish their liability.
Comparative Negligence Laws
Most states practice comparative negligence laws which allow for fault to be shared between parties involved in an accident. If you are partially at fault due to a traffic violation, your compensation may be reduced based on your percentage of liability.

Legal Consequences of Traffic Violations
Criminal Charges vs. Civil Liability
Traffic violations can lead to criminal charges alongside civil liabilities related to personal injury claims. An individual may face fines or jail time while also being responsible for compensating victims through civil suits.
Impact on Insurance Claims
Insurance companies often assess traffic violations when determining coverage for accidents involving their policyholders. A history of violations may lead to higher premiums or denial of coverage altogether.

The Impact of Traffic Violations on Your Personal Injury Claim
Traffic violations significantly influence personal injury claims by establishing liability and affecting compensation amounts. For instance:
- If another driver ran a red light resulting in your injuries, this violation could serve as compelling evidence against them. Conversely, if you were speeding at the time of your own accident, it could complicate your claim by reducing your share of awarded damages based on comparative negligence principles.

Proving Negligence: How Traffic Violations Play a Role?
Elements Required to Prove Negligence
To win a personal injury case involving traffic violations, you must establish four elements:
Duty: The other driver had a duty to operate their vehicle safely. Breach: They breached that duty by committing a traffic violation. Causation: Their actions directly caused your injuries. Damages: You suffered damages as a result.Gathering Evidence for Your Case
Evidence such as police reports documenting the violation and eyewitness testimonies can strengthen your case significantly when claiming damages after an accident caused by someone's negligent behavior.
Common Types of Car Accidents Related to Traffic Violations
Rear-End Collisions
Often caused by tailgating or distracted driving (like texting), rear-end collisions frequently involve drivers violating safe following distance laws.
Side-Impact Crashes (T-Bone Accidents)
These occur when one driver runs a stop sign or red light—a clear breach that establishes fault quickly during investigations into accidents leading up to such collisions.
